Blender Lead - Forsyth, MO
Blender Lead - Forsyth, MO

SUMMARY:
Blends formulas in order to manufacture enzymes. There will be opportunities for cross-training the Encapsulation Department and the Packaging Department.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Management retains the discretion to add to or change the duties of the position at any time. Attendance is key to performing the job. Include, but are not limited to, the following;
  • Assists Production Supervisor and assumes supervisory responsibility for a shift in the absence of the Production Supervisor.
  • Train new employees; Blenders.
  • Maintain and keep new hire training manual current.
  • Assists in the initiation, development, validation, verification and revision of SOPs.
  • Monitors inventory of non-stock supplies.
  • Responsible for verifying and checking accuracy of work orders.
  • Read and comprehend blending Bill of Material Sheets.
  • Properly read and comprehend raw ingredient names and lot numbers.
  • Properly weigh and document batch and lot numbers from raw material on to Bill of Material Sheets.
  • Properly prepare and clean barrels for use in blending.
  • Operate and read floor and table top scales.
  • Charge and discharge powder from 60V and 20V mixers.
  • Clean blending rooms and all machines and utensils associated with the Formulation area.
EQUIPMENT USED:
  • 60V and 20V mixers, table top scale, two-wheel dolly and pallet jack.
EDUCATION AND/OR EXPERIENCE:
  • High school diploma or GED. Six months previous experience in Blending required.
